Methodology: How We Ranked the Best Solar Companies in Elmira
EcoWatch's solar experts analyzed each solar company in Elmira based on criteria such as its reputation in the industry, customer reviews, services, warranty coverage and financing. Using this solar methodology, we used the data we collected to rate and rank each company and narrow down our picks for the best solar companies in Elmira
Below are some the criteria we examined specifically for New York solar companies
- Brand reputation and certifications (20%): We take each company's Better Business Bureau (BBB) score into consideration, as well as how long the installer has been in business (at least 5 years is required, 10 preferred) and what type of solar certifications it holds.
- Customer reviews (20%): Trust is a top priority at EcoWatch, so we take customer experience under close consideration. We scour different review sites and customer testimonials when ranking our top solar companies, checking sites such as Trustpilot and Google Reviews. We also consider any potential complaints or lawsuits filed against these companies and award or remove points accordingly.
- Warranty (20%): A company earns a perfect score in this category if it offers 25-year warranties that cover performance, product and workmanship. The industry standard that we measure companies against is 25-year product and performance warranties, along with a 10-year workmanship warranty. We also look closely into the track record of the post-installation support each company provides in terms of honoring its contracts
- Solar services (10%): All of the companies we review install solar panels, but we award companies higher points if they offer additional services for customers, like battery installation, energy-efficiency audits, and EV chargers.
- Pricing and financing (10%): It's hard to get exact quotes for solar projects, but we use marketplace research to determine how each company prices its equipment and installation services. Additionally, companies that offer more help for panel financing — like in-house loans, leases, or PPAs — score higher than those that don't.
- Availability (10%): The bigger the service area, the higher the company will score.
- Transparency and accessibility (5%): Solar installers that offer free consultations and easy contact methods score higher in this category.
- Environmental, social and corporate governance factors (5%): A company earns a perfect score in this category if it offers public data disclosure, addresses end-of-life (EOL) products or processes, and demonstrates a commitment to uplifting the communities that it serves.
The Cost and Benefits of Solar in Elmira
The cost of installing a solar panel system has decreased significantly over the past few years, but it’s still a significant investment for most homeowners.The installation cost is just one important factor you should consider when looking into getting solar panels. How much it'll cost and how much you can save depend on things such as:

- The kind of solar panels you can purchase: This is dependent on how much you’re willing to spend upfront.
- Where your home is: This influences the average daily sunlight your roof gets, which helps determine how many panels you need.
Solar is a valuable investment for most homeowners. You can generate your own energy instead of paying for it from a utility company and take advantage of solar tax credits and rebates, all while helping the environment.

What is the negative environmental impact of solar panel manufacturing?
Solar panels can be bad for the environment when manufacturers use toxic chemicals when they’re made. Chemicals can make solar panels difficult to dispose of safely once they’ve reached the end of their lifespan. Solar panel manufacturing needs a lot of energy as well. The energy payback period is about 1 to 4 years.

What is the best type of solar panel?
There are three main types of solar panels: monocrystalline, polycrystalline and thin-film. In regard to efficiency and price, monocrystalline has the highest for both, then polycrystalline, and then thin-film. The best choice for you is highly influenced by the layout of your roof, how much you're willing to spend and desired energy output.
